
– Another PrideFest has come and gone, this year drawing an estimated 200,000 people. Denver’s annual celebration of gay and lesbian culture commemorates the 1969 Stonewall riots, the start of the modern gay rights movement. Of course, members of “The Real World” Denver cast were out in force, flitting around Civic Center Park with their camera crew and production assistants. A look at what they did and how they acted says a bit about MTV’s approach to the locals.
